For now, the possible causes are:
-Friction from undergarments/clothes
-Sexual intercourse
-
Masturbation (one of the most common causes)
-Exercise
-Activities like cycling, horse riding, etc.
-Soap (irritants)
-Allergies
-Infections
It is difficult to advice thoroughly on what exactly needs to be done to bring this down. But conventional methods include using an ice pack for 10-15 minutes, at least 4-5 times a day on the region and the use of medication to bring down the swelling (eg. non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s). Of course, this will only help if the cause is friction due to clothes or something more general. You could ask your friend to wear comfortable clothes or even avoid wearing undergarments till the swelling comes down.
If the swelling does not come down within 24-48 hours without doing anything to further irritate the region, then please visit a gynecologist at the earliest. Either way, it is best to be on the safer side and consult a doctor.
